BioChem C785 - WGU - Module 3 - all questions Hb (hemoglobin) binds to CO (carbon monoxide) with a higher affinity than oxygen and stabilizes the R (relaxed) state - CORRECT ANSWER True When hemoglobin changes from the T to the R, it has a high affinity for oxygen - CORRECT ANSWER True When hemoglobin changes from the R to T, it has a low affinity for oxygen - CORRECT ANSWER True Cooperatively refers to - CORRECT ANSWER structural changes that increases the affinity for oxygen in hemoglobin 1 / 2

When the oxygen concentration is high, the heme shape is planar. When the oxygen concentration is low, the heme shape is bent shape. - CORRECT ANSWER True The Bohr effect is a relationship between hemoglobin's oxygen binding behavior in conjunction with the pH of the surroundings. When the pH is low, hemoglobin has low affinity for oxygen and releases oxygen - CORRECT ANSWER True Bohr effect is a relationship between hemoglobin's oxygen binding behavior in conjunction with the pH of the surroundings. When the pH is high, hemoglobin has high affinity for oxygen and binds oxygen. - CORRECT ANSWER True Relative to the lungs, the pH in the peripheral tissues is lower, because the CO2 generated by metabolism is converted to bicarbonate, which releases proton (H+) - CORRECT ANSWER True The Bohr effect is a relationship between hemoglobin's oxygen binding behavior in conjunction with the pH of the surroundings. When the H+ ion concentration increases, the pH of the solution decreases. - CORRECT ANSWER True
